Page 4: Networking updates:  CHECO CIO meeting

FRGP

4

• Installing new 10/100Gbps interface card to support growth

• Colocation updates - None– 1850 Pearl– 1200 Larimer– 910 15th

• peering– 10G Google peering active at 910– Comcast– TR/CPS – largest single FRGP/UPoP usage– Akamai – Netflix active at 1850 Pearl – carrying ~2Gbps of traffic– Considering Bresnan and other peering

Page 7: Networking updates:  CHECO CIO meeting

Internet2

4

• New cost model• Increases for Level1 schools - $30K/yr starting in 2014• SEGP increase 7/1/13 - $5K/yr starting on 7/1/14

• NET+ roll out• Non-member support and cost in question• Where to run NET+ traffic – research, TR/CPS, new path

• Attended I2 Member Meeting – NET+ dominated

Page 16: Networking updates:  CHECO CIO meeting

16

Quilt items• CIS survey highlights

– Bandwidth growth 5.5 to 7.5Gbps inbound – 73% growth in 10Gbps circuits– ~150Gbps actual inbound bandwidth for the

program– Cogent, Level3, CenturyLink, Hurricane Electric

(top bandwidth) top providers– Jeff Custard participated in process again

showing great leadership

Page 17: Networking updates:  CHECO CIO meeting

17

FRGP/UPoP Traffic – 1 – 5/13

• percent commercial 14.44• percent peering 59.59• percent other 25.97
